Introduction to SOAP Web Services

Blackboard Learn Web Services are a key component of Blackboard Learn’s open architecture, allowing you to enhance the online education experience for their students and faculty through integration with external services and applications. You may assemble a solution of homegrown, commercial and open source software and tools using Learn Web Services that best meets your needs whether it is an integration to a homegrown application or other enterprise application, or seamless integration to a subscription database at your library.

Through Blackboard Learn Web Services developers can integrate with enterprise web applications such as Student Information Systems or custom middle-tier services. The Learn Web Services ensure that you can:

Request a Developers License

All Blackboard Learn clients receive a Blackboard developers license at no cost. A developers license is a “small footprint” version of Blackboard with the Community and Content Management modules turned on. It can be run on a development server or even a virtual machine image for development purposes.
